WHITLOCK, Esther C. (â??Tessâ?), 88, of Prince George, VA, lost her valiant fight with cancer and went home to the Lord on Saturday, December 1, 2007. Tess was born June 14, 1919, in Cresson, PA, to the late Homer S. and Katherine (Schwaderer) O'Neill, one of ten children. She joined the Army Nurse Corps and served with the rank of Captain in North Africa, Anzio and Southern Europe during World War II. Upon assignment to the Panama Canal Zone, she met and married Charles (â??Chuckâ?) T. Whitlock in March 1951. Tess retired from active duty, but accompanied her military husband around the globe while raising three children and taking an active part in community and church-related service wherever she found herself. Tess returned to her nursing career after her husbandâ??s final assignment to Fort Lee. Tess served as a Red Cross Volunteer and pioneered the Prince George County Food Bank while serving with numerous community beautification groups. Tess was a member of the Catholic Church of the Sacred Heart and took an active role in social ministry and outreach to seniors. Tess will be remembered for her boundless energy and enthusiasm, her dedication to family and the joy she brought to every occasion.
